Do you lose stats if you evolve later?

Stats, no. Moves, sometimes. The level you evolve your pokemon at has no bearing at all on the stats that the evolved pokemon will have. The main reason to evolve at different levels has to do with the moves that pokemon learn.

Do Pokémon level up faster in Unevolved?

However, evolving does make leveling up take longer. This is because unevolved Pokemon that pass their level requirement to evolve will gain more EXP from battle. For example, a level 17+ Mudkip will gain more EXP than a level 17-35 Marshtomp or a level 36+ Swampert.

When should I stop Pokemon evolution?

One reason to cancel an evolution is when a Pokémon can only learn a certain move in its un-evolved form at a higher level than when it would normally evolve. For example, Rattata can learn Super Fang at a lower level than Raticate.

Do stats change when Pokemon evolve?

Evolving will only change the base stat. If they have the same IVs and Nature, and have gone through the same EV training, they will have exactly the same stats regardless of when it evolved. Stats gains do not accumulate, your stats are recalculated every time the Pokemon levels up or evolves.

What is the 1 weakest Pokémon?

What is the first weakest Pokemon? The first weakest Pokemon is Shedinja, with a base stat total of 236. Although it has a 90 attack, this feeble creature only has 1 HP, which means it instantly dies after getting one hit.

Is there an advantage to not evolving your Pokemon?

with certain pokemon, you can get moves earlier if their not evolved. for example: Growlithe normally evolves into Arcanine before it learns flamethrower. If you dont evolve Growlithe, it can learn flamethrower at a lower level than it would have if it evolved into Arcanine.

Is it better to Max Out A Pokemon before Evolving?

Because we cannot predict a Pokémon's move set before evolving it, you should evolve a Pokémon and confirm it has the moves you want before investing your hard-earned Stardust into it. If you evolve first and get a bad/unwanted move set, you'll at least have only used Candies and no Stardust.
